Managing Your Online Reputation

Given that you have your own website and that you have managed to establish your social media popularity; there are still things that you have to remember. Having the online presence will make it easier for you to recognize the positive and the negative feedback of your targeted consumers. You have to remember that every positive and negative feedback from your customers will make or break your online presence and your business’s reputation. That is why it is very important to handle your online reputation effectively by remembering 5 simple things.

 

These are the five things you have to remember in managing your reputation online.

1.      Search for your company’s online reviewsThe first thing that you need to is to be aware of what people say about your company. This process is the easiest yet one of the most important things that you have to remember if you want to know how well your company is doing online. You can use search engines such as Google, Yahoo and Bing; see what information you can find and work on them to improve your services. There are two ways to check for your business and one of the two is to search for the exact complete name of your business while the other is to do an image search to see what people are saying about your business.
2.      Get notified when your company is being mentioned online
Another easy step in maintaining your online reputation is to know when and where your company name is being mentioned online. All you have to do is to create your own Google alert and it’s for free. These alerts are sent to your email address in real time when your company’s name is mentioned online.
3.      Learn from your competitors
It is also of importance that you know how your competitors are doing online. Knowing from what success they have right now will give you the advantage of learning from it. You should pay close attention to what other people are saying to your competitor because you might be doing it the wrong way. You might find out techniques that you can use to fill out those service gaps in your business.
4.      Your website is your company’s representation online
You have to make sure that your website is properly representing your company’s services, character and personality online. This is all because your site is your company’s first line of defense to other company, customer and future clients on terms on online war. Another way of securing that you have a stable online presence is by using your own company name as your URL.
5.      Monitor your social media presence
We all know that almost all of your future clients, clients or targeted audience have their own personal social media accounts. Today, internet marketing has its toll at the social media networks that enables them to reach out and communicate with all their targeted customers. If your hands are all tied up with managing your business then there are social media management tools that you can use.
